What Are Empty Leg Flights?
Empty leg flights, also known as "repositioning flights," refer to private jet charters that take place when an aircraft needs to be relocated from one location to another for its next scheduled trip. These flights are typically cheaper than regular private jet charters because the main purpose is to reposition the plane rather than provide a customized travel experience.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are empty leg flights always available?
Availability of empty leg flights depends on the aircraft's schedule and demand. As a result, it is essential to check for availability in advance.
Can I choose the exact departure time?
The departure times for empty leg flights are fixed based on the aircraft's original schedule. However, you may have some flexibility in terms of choosing a suitable flight itinerary.
How much can I save with empty leg flights?
You can typically expect to save 50-75% off regular charter prices when booking an empty leg flight. This significant cost savings makes these repositioning flights an attractive option for those looking to travel in style without breaking the bank.
